Update to 8.1.7.  Multiple vulnerabilities which could cause the
application to crash and could potentially allow an attacker to
take control of the affected system have been fixed.

Update to 8.1.2.  Bug fixes and enhancements can be found at
http://blogs.adobe.com/acroread/2008/02/#a005029:

[General Issues]

* Font caching Issues: Various font caching issues are fixed in Reader
  8.1.2, including the issue of fonts that were configured using
  fontconfig not being picked up by the Reader to render documents
  (reported by Novell).

* Problem with Dual-screen setup (Xinerama mode).: Issue number 4
  listed on the Known Issues page for Reader 8.1.1.

* Document ordering and fullscreen mode: Issue has been fixed in
  Reader 8.1.2.

* Font KozGoProVI-Medium.otf is missing in Japanese Reader: This issue
  is fixed in Reader 8.1.2.

[Printing Related Issues]

* Incorrect orientation: Issues with printing PDF files containing
  portrait and landscape pages have been fixed in Reader
  8.1.2. Choosing "Auto Rotate and Center" will now print the pages in
  their inherent orientation.

* Red wash on printing with HP CLJ 2605: A workaround for this has
  been added in the preferences
  ($HOME/.adobe/Acrobat/8.0/Preferences/reader_prefs), namely
  "brokenCRDs". This value is set to "false" by default and can be
  modified to "true" if one faces the red background issue.

* Scaling issues: Problems with -shrink/-expand options in the command
  line (Issue #1 listed on the Known Issues page for Reader 8.1.1) as
  well as with "Custom" printing in the dialog have been fixed in
  Reader 8.1.2.

* Reader does not remember last chosen printer across sessions: Last
  chosen printer is now remembered between different sessions of the
  Reader in 8.1.2 release.

* Cannot pipe PDF as input to acroread: PDF contents can be read from
  stdin when using the -toPostScript option.

* Hardcoding of printer command: Earlier the printer command was
  hardcoded in the reader binary. This has been fixed in Reader 8.1.2
  to pick up the command from the PATH environment variable.
